    I was on the Magic a few weeks ago, out of Norfolk.  Yes, it was crowded, there were long lines  (OMG the pizza place at ALL times of the day), and it was hard to get a chair on the pool deck.  With that said, I have to be honest, it didn't seem any different than any other Carnival cruise (Or RC for that matter) I've been on, even pre-pandemic.

     

    Also with that said, I did not love the ship, it just wasn't my favorite.  It could use a little work on maintenance but I wouldn't call it rundown or anything, but I just didn't love the layout either.  I much preferred the Glory, a much older ship, or the Horizon, a much newer ship.  Just didn't think that middle ship had anything special for me.  

     

    To note, this was right about the edge of summer break - SO MANY KIDS.  (I'll say it, I don't love kids.) 

     

    For what it's worth, I think the crew did an amazing job in all aspects.  Just don't think I'd sail the ship again, other than I'm really close to Norfolk.  And even then, it would have to be a really great deal.  And even then, I'd have to really consider it.

  9. Hi all,

     

    I'm sure this has been asked multiple times, but couldn't find.  If there is a link someone has at the ready, please post and I will read!

     

    My partner and I both received a Jackpot offer with drinks included everywhere on board.  I did call to see if we could both get it, since we both had separate VIFP numbers and both have the offer available.  They said no.  So we figured, with the offer, not really a bad deal to just book a 2nd interior ($100pp plus $200 onboard credit), so we figured, sure why not, and we can just take some friends along!  So we are past asking the casino host or anyone else to extend the benefit.

     

    So, we each have a booking in our name, and once onboard, plan to do a room swap so we are together, and our guests are together.  Does anyone have any experience with how the OBC works then, will it stay with us?  (and I guess, the drinks benefit too, does that follow the person?  And ideally not the cabin booking number...).  Just not sure how that is done, any help is appreciated!

     

    Edit:  I'd like to specify this is for Carnival - Jackpot Offer FJ1.
